Cordis Corp.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ology Cordis Corp. develops and manufactures devices for interventional vascular medicine and electrophysiology. The firm's products include guidewires, balloons, forceps, catheters, and stents to treat a variety of circulatory system problems including coronary artery disease and cerebral aneurysms. The company was founded by William P.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ology NeuroSigma, Inc. operates as a life sciences company which develops bioelectronic technologies to treat major neurological and neuropsychiatric disorders such as epilepsy and depression. Its non-invasive external trigeminal nerve stimulation system (eTNS) employs trigeminal nerve stimulation, or TNS, as adjunctive therapy for drug-resistant epilepsy and major depressive disorder. CorneaGen, Inc. Medical SpecialtiesHealth Technology CorneaGen, Inc. engages in the provision of cornea care services. It offers precision cut corneal tissue, Descemet’s Membrane Endothelial Keratoplasty, and Descemet’s Stripping Automated Endothelial Keratoplasty. The firm's products include EndoSerter, Geuder Glass Cannula, and Donor Trephine Punch.
